BIOGRAPHY CURATOR:
Aket Kubic, born on May 20, 1989 in Grande-Synthe, in the north of France. He is a French contemporary street artist whose work transcends national borders. Having grown up in an artistic milieu, Aket first encounters with art in adolescence.
Aket Kubic interprets daily life, transforming routines and ordinary scenes into positive and surprising visions that speak to everyone. His work brings new perspectives to traditional scenes, giving the viewer a fresh look at the banal. His unique style is immediately recognizable, characterized by an emphasis on geometric objects like cubes and by a playful and experimental approach to art. His unique approach to daily life and cubism, combined with his playful experimentation, ensures him a prominent place in contemporary art.

The artist translates everyday life with a mischievous glance. He draws inspiration from cubism to deconstruct shapes.
The line is sharp. Geometry dominates. The influence of street art asserts itself through the use of spray paint and acrylic. Here, a caricatural character settles on a MBK 51 MAGNUM.
The angular face, topped with a beret, watches a newspaper “MOB SHOP” with a cigarette in its lips.
Every detail, from the white sneakers to the inscriptions on the vehicle, reinforces the urban aspect of the canvas.
